Are you ready to shape the future of everyday banking?
As a Lead Manager – Current Account Integration, you'll play a pivotal role in one of the Society’s most significant transformation programmes, helping to define and deliver the future current account experience for millions of members. Working at the heart of a high-profile product area, you'll influence strategic decisions, drive integration and migration activity, and ensure the right outcomes for members, colleagues and the wider business.
Joining the Current Accounts Integration team
You'll bring strong product management experience, commercial acumen, and a deep understanding of banking products and proposition development. You'll collaborate with senior stakeholders across the Society, providing expert insight on current account products, customer journeys, and regulatory considerations, while leading complex analysis and shaping key business cases, investment decisions, and governance outcomes. Your ability to think strategically, communicate with impact, and navigate complexity will be essential in driving successful change.

Working Hours
The working hours (per week) for this role can be between 30 and 35.
Hybrid Working
At Nationwide, we offer hybrid working wherever possible. More rewarding relationships are supported through our hybrid approach, bringing colleagues together across our UK-wide estate, whilst also supporting generous access to home working. We value our time in the office to solve problems, to learn, and to feel connected.
